Morpeth Train Station is equipped to meet the needs of any traveler. Open from Monday to Friday between 06:30 and 17:30, and Saturdays until 13:00, the ticket office provides ample opportunity for purchasing tickets. For convenience, ticket machines are available and include features to aid accessibility. The station supports smartcard issuance and allows for online ticket collection, although it’s worth noting that there aren’t any smartcard validators at the site.
Travelers requiring assistance can benefit from a variety of services. Staff assistance is available during ticket office hours or via a helpline outside these times. The station features step-free access, ensuring easy navigation for all passengers, and additional amenities such as an induction loop and ramp access to trains cater to enhanced mobility needs. Unfortunately, facilities such as waiting rooms and refreshment conveniences are lacking, with no accessible toilets or lounge areas.
When it comes to onward travel, Morpeth Train Station does not disappoint. With a taxi rank located next to the booking office, getting to your next destination is straightforward. Should you prefer public transport, there’s a bus service with a convenient turning point by platform 1. Rail replacement services are also accessible from the station front, providing additional peace of mind should you need it. While cycle hire is not available directly at the station, those who bring their bicycles can use the secure cycle facilities provided.

Rochdale train station is well-equipped to cater to your needs. With a ticket office open from early morning till late night, purchasing or collecting your pre-booked tickets is hassle-free. Ticket machines are available and accessible, accepting both cash and cards. For those who prefer using smartcards, the station supports issuing and validating them.
Step-free access is provided across the station, making it scooter and wheelchair friendly. While accessible toilets are not available, regular toilet facilities ensure basic needs are met. Though there aren't dedicated waiting rooms, the station offers ample seating for those waiting for their train's arrival.
Convenient transport links make Rochdale station a hub of connectivity. If your journey includes rail replacement services, be assured of a smooth transition with pick-up and drop-off at the Network Rail Parking Bay right outside the station. For taxi services, Northern Railway’s Cab4You service is at your disposal.
Buses to Bury and Bolton are readily accessible on Maclure Road, with the busline service reachable at 0871 200 2233. Although there's no bike hire directly at the station, an extensive public transport system ensures that Rochdale is well connected via GMPTE with queries at 0161 228 7811.
